A335042 Numbers whose binary representation encodes a (binary) max-heap on elements from the set {0,1} with root at the most significant bit and a min-heap with root at the least significant bit. 4
0, 1, 2, 3, 4, 6, 7, 8, 10, 12, 14, 15, 16, 20, 24, 26, 28, 30, 31, 32, 40, 48, 52, 56, 58, 60, 62, 63, 64, 80, 96, 100, 104, 108, 112, 116, 120, 122, 124, 126, 127, 128, 160, 192, 200, 208, 216, 224, 228, 232, 236, 240, 244, 248, 250, 252, 254, 255, 256, 320 (list; graph; refs; listen; history; text; internal format)

COMMENTS
All odd terms are in A000225.

FORMULA
{ A335040 } intersect { A335041 }.
MAPLE
q:= proc(n) local i, l; l:= convert(n, base, 2);
for i from 2 to nops(l) do if (h-> l[i]<l[h]
or l[-i]>l[-h])(iquo(i, 2)) then return false fi
od; true
end:
a:= proc(n) option remember; local k: for k from 1+
`if`(n=1, -1, a(n-1)) while not q(k) do od; k
end:
seq(a(n), n=1..62);
